Hey so to all you hating on Adelaide and havent been here... give it a try and make it around summer time you wont regret it. I am an Adelaidean who has lived in America and is married to a black american man and we have chosen to make my hometown our home. Yes, Adelaide is more family orientated and not the party life central like Sydney, Melbourne and QLD but the people here are just as educated as any other place. You will have you good and bad in every state and race. Don't pre judge on a few people or from what you have heard. Adelaide is like an over sized country town with beautiful scenery, flora, fauna, beaches, wineries etc. Not all this stuff floats peoples boats especially if you from a big city... fair enough you dont have to call it home but just because it's night life is smaller doesn't mean it should be taken off the radar. My American husband has lived all over America and also in other countries and he really enjoys it hear. If you are looking for a quite retreat holiday to relax with a loved on or to bring the children its perfect. Home will always be home to each and every one of you, no one should contest that and you will always favour home where ever you call home. Adelaides crime rate is actually alot lower than other states and population plays a big part in this. We do have pubs, clubs and yes even strip clubs so take the country frame of mind out of the equasion and give it ago. Glenelg, Mclaren Vale, Port Noarlunga, City, Semaphore, Moana, Victor harbour, Adelaide hills all are extremely nice areas. You wont regret it visiting adelaide so long as you come here with the right frame of mind and thats an open mind. Don't past judgement or compare states from one another accept them for the unique differences. Also, if you come here to party you still wont regret it, I can assure you, you will walk out drunk, danced out, smiling and with not a dollar left in your wallett cos you drank it all away... Come in summer as people in Adelaide hybernate in winter. Kind of the old granny image in winter but summer we go just as wild as any other state with a smaller population... Anyways I'M OUT!! Visit and enjoy!
